The rapper is to travel America performing death-defying stunts to make money for sick children.

After his daredevil routines on Dancing On Ice, rapper Vanilla Ice is now planning to take his TV experience even further by developing a new stunt show to raise money for charity.

The Ice Ice Baby star is about to go on a journey across America to complete death-defying stunts to help make money for a sick children’s charity.

Talking to New York Magazine, the rap star said,  "Me and my buddy on the show, Wes Kain, we have a car club called the Cadillac Ninjas. It's just now in the beginning stages and we're putting it together now, but we're going to go from city to city and raise money for terminally ill kids and do these crazy stunts. "I jumped a '67 Cadillac into a lake..., sank to the bottom, and almost killed myself, but I raised a lot of money and awareness for the Little Smiles organization.

So now we want to take it on the road, where we roll these Sixties Cadillacs into these small towns, (and) say, 'The Cadillac Ninjas are here!'"
